I put together a highway peg setup last night, but I don't think it's going to stay. Too many parts, leading me to believe that I might be killed if one of them fails. I bought materials today to build a better outfit.
If you look closely, you can see them here. It might give anyone thinking of building their own some ideas on what to avoid. The key components of this rig were handlebars from a 1970's snowmobile, windshield clamps from Kay's first windshield off the GZ250, and the passenger foot pegs off the parts Savage.
I'm going to use handlebar risers from the parts bike, along with some heavier pipe on the next draft. I think I'll stick with the old passenger pegs, as they fold up nicely, and kind of match the rest of the bike.
